The Government has set up a Web portal to facilitate easy access to various labour laws, consolidated information on labour inspection and its enforcement. 

The portal, which was inaugurated by Labour Minister Oscar Fernandes on Thursday, will also provide an effective grievance redressal system hyperlinked with the Department of Administrative Reforms & Public Grievances portal, a Labour Ministry release said.

The integrated portal will operate through a Unique Labour Identification Number (Shram Pehchan Sankhya) LIN for each employer/establishment.  The employers will be allotted LIN after registration on the portal.  The enforcement agency will upload the data for inspection on the Web portal, which will be updated periodically, the release added.

Calling for the effective implementation of labour laws, Fernandes said as a pilot initiative, the Ministry had selected the Chief Labour Commissioner (Central) organisation, the Employees State Insurance Corporation and the Employees’ Provident Fund Organisation to start with.  “Other statutes and State Governments could also join this unified single Web portal subsequently,” he said.  The portal is being developed and maintained by the National Informatics Centre.
